    There is also a hidden cost from the tracks.

    A rail track of 3m for 100km used for solar cells would generate enough electricity to transport 37500 passengers per plane.

    Solar cells generate 2kWp per 10 square meters, which are 2MWh per year which is 5kWh per day.

    300ksqm generate 150MWh per day.

    4l kerosine per pessenger per 100km are about 40kWh.

    150MWh are enough for 37500 passengers.

    It’s not renewable but influences the economics.

      I’m not really sure what point you’re trying to make here -

      It’s not like rails are in any significant way displacing solar panels.

      If one were motivated, you could use the same land for tracks and for solar panels by raising the solar panels above the tracks and catenaries, making double use of the land at the expense of having to build platforms for the panels.

      Finally, solar energy can’t be used to transport passengers by plane since electric plane travel is not at a mass-market scale (nor is it even certain that they will ever be able to).
